The new Breville Luxe Brewer is designed for hot coffee. It makes excellent, subtle, hot drip coffee. But it also does something that almost no other fancy coffee maker on the market achieves. It makes real cold brew coffee—the sweet and gentle stuff, the cool elixir of smooth summers and milky heaven.
The Luxe is part of a new generation of drip coffee makers that has helped transform drip coffee from bitter office fuel into a subject for connoisseurship. The Luxe's predecessor, the Precision Brewer, was one of only a handful certified by the Specialty Coffee Association to brew drip coffee according to narrow benchmarks on temperature and extraction. The Luxe, though not yet certified, brews according to these same exacting criteria.
The Luxe achieves this feat through a whole lot of technical sophistication. This means PID temperature controllers, tightly controlled flow rates, programmable algorithms for different water volumes, and the same thermocoil heating technology and pump you'd use to make espresso.
But the Luxe makes cold brew, blessedly, by leaving it alone. Real cold brew is made only with coffee, water, and time. Messing with this formula, or hurrying it up, never quite gives you the real thing. The Luxe gives you the real thing—holding room-temp water and coffee grounds in suspension for as long as 24 hours before releasing it into a waiting carafe. In a world of coffee makers desperate to screw up cold brew, leaving it alone amounts to wild innovation. I haven't seen this function in any coffee maker not made by Breville.

Before we return to cold brew, let's talk drip coffee. It's good. The Luxe is a handsome device, and also a big one: It makes 12 cups of coffee in a batch, as big as the biggest office brewers but much more gentle and precise in how it brews big-batch coffee.
The device is programmable in most of its particulars. By clicking the settings option, coffee geeks are free to create their own custom criteria, modulating the brew temp to an accuracy of a single degree. Other settings adjust the size and time of a pour-over-style bloom, and the flow rate of coffee through a shower-style brew head.
But most people won't bother. If you press the 'brew' button, the device will sense the amount of water in the removable water reservoir and brew accordingly. For small-batch coffee below 20 ounces, you'll use a conical basket insert and conical paper filters. For larger batches, you'll use flat-bottom filters and the default flat-bottom brewing basket.

On August 12, 2025, Qualys announced that its Threat Research Unit (TRU) received two Pwnie Awards at the DEF CON cybersecurity conference for its groundbreaking work uncovering critical OpenSSH vulnerabilities. The awards, 'Epic Achievement' and 'Best Remote Code Execution (RCE)', recognized Qualys for identifying CVE-2024-6387, the first pre-authentication RCE in OpenSSH in nearly two decades, and CVE-2025-26465, a man-in-the-middle attack affecting FreeBSD clients. The wins cement Qualys' status as a major player in vulnerability research. welcomia/ Alongside its ongoing threat research, Qualys expanded coverage within its Enterprise TruRisk Platform on August 12, 2025, issuing new vulnerability checks tied to Microsoft's latest Patch Tuesday update. While the company did not publish a formal press release, its research portal listed 98 vulnerabilities across 12 Microsoft security bulletins, with immediate support deployed for customer environments. The update underscores Qualys' operational emphasis on rapid detection and remediation, reinforcing its reputation for delivering same-day protections aligned with major vendor disclosures. Qualys is a U.S.-based provider of cloud-native IT, security, and compliance solutions. Its platform is used by global enterprises to manage vulnerabilities, ensure policy compliance, protect against threats, and inventory digital assets across hybrid environments. On August 6, 2025, SentinelOne announced an expanded partnership with Mimecast to advance human-centric cybersecurity. The integration connects SentinelOne's Singularity™ Platform with Mimecast's Human Risk Management (HRM) solution, enabling enterprises to correlate endpoint telemetry with behavioral insights and email-based threat intelligence. The goal is to strengthen real-time detection, automate risk scoring, and deliver targeted awareness training based on individual user behavior. Den Rise/ This collaboration marks a shift toward more adaptive, user-aware security frameworks. By analyzing how people interact with their environments, through devices, apps, and communications, the combined solution helps identify at-risk users and prioritize them for intervention. SentinelOne's AI-driven endpoint protection feeds into Mimecast's analytics to uncover patterns of risky behavior, enhancing both detection and prevention efforts. SentinelOne is a California-based cybersecurity company that provides autonomous endpoint protection, cloud security, and identity threat detection through its Singularity™ Platform. The company employs artificial intelligence and machine learning to deliver real-time threat prevention, detection, and response at machine speed. On July 31, 2025, Globant unveiled a major upgrade to its Globant Enterprise AI (GEAI) platform, now incorporating Model Context Protocol (MCP) and Agent2Agent (A2A) Protocol capabilities. This update allows seamless interoperability between GEAI and external AI frameworks — from Agentforce and Google Cloud to Azure AI Foundry and Amazon Bedrock — making GEAI a more flexible and integrative foundation for enterprise AI. Copyright: photovibes / 123RF Stock Photo The enhancement boosts enterprises' ability to collaborate across AI systems more fluidly and modernize legacy systems with greater efficiency. By enabling platform-agnostic communication, developers can mix and match models while reducing integration friction. This positions Globant not just as a service provider, but as a connective fabric across complex AI ecosystems. Globant is a Luxembourg-based digital technology company with a core focus on reinvention through AI-powered software solutions. Its end-to-end platform supports everything from agile teams to enterprise-grade AI deployments, helping global clients in sectors like media, tech, and finance bring innovative products to life.
